DC630R-103K Equivalent & Substitute Parts
Part Overview
The DC630R-103K is a 10 µH unshielded drum core wirewound inductor manufactured by API Delevan Inc. This through-hole component is rated for 9.5 A continuous current with a maximum DC resistance of 10 mOhm and operates across the temperature range of -55°C to 125°C. The part is ROHS3 compliant and currently active in production with 994 pieces in stock.

The substitute part 1110-100K-RC (Bourns Inc.) meets the core electrical and mechanical criteria for direct substitution with documented parameter alignment across inductance, tolerance, DC resistance, core type, shielding, and mounting configuration.
Parameter Comparison
| Parameter | DC630R-103K (API Delevan) | 1110-100K-RC (Bourns) | Compatibility |
|---|---|---|---|
| Inductance | 10 µH | 10 µH | Equivalent |
| Inductance Tolerance | ±10% | ±10% | Equivalent |
| Current Rating | 9.5 A | 9 A | Main part rated higher |
| DC Resistance (Max) | 10 mOhm | 10 mOhm | Equivalent |
| Core Material | Ferrite | Ferrite | Equivalent |
| Shielding | Unshielded | Unshielded | Equivalent |
| Operating Temperature Range | -55°C to 125°C | -55°C to 105°C | Main part rated higher |
| Mounting Type | Through Hole | Through Hole | Equivalent |
| Package Type | Radial, Vertical Cylinder | Radial, Vertical Cylinder | Equivalent |
| RoHS Status | ROHS3 Compliant | ROHS3 Compliant | Equivalent |
| Size / Dimension | 0.630" Dia (16.00 mm) | 0.660" Dia (16.76 mm) | Minor variation |
| Height - Seated (Max) | 0.830" (21.08 mm) | 0.840" (21.34 mm) | Minor variation |
Engineering Selection Recommendations
DC630R-103K (API Delevan Inc.) is the primary selection when:
- Operating temperature environment exceeds 105°C
- Current load approaches or exceeds 9.5 A continuous
- Saturation current margin of 21.5 A is required
- Original design specification calls for API Delevan series components
1110-100K-RC (Bourns Inc.) is an acceptable substitute when:
- Operating temperature remains within -55°C to 105°C range
- Continuous current load does not exceed 9 A
- PCB layout accommodates the slightly larger physical dimensions (0.660" diameter vs. 0.630")
- Supply chain or inventory availability favors Bourns series components
- ROHS3 compliance and REACH unaffected status are maintained
Both parts are active products with current manufacturing status and full regulatory compliance documentation.
Frequently Asked Questions (FAQ)
Q: Can the 1110-100K-RC replace the DC630R-103K in all applications?
A: The 1110-100K-RC is electrically and mechanically compatible for applications where continuous current does not exceed 9 A and operating temperature remains below 105°C. Applications requiring the full 9.5 A rating or temperatures above 105°C require the DC630R-103K.
Q: What is the impact of the 0.5 A current rating difference?
A: The DC630R-103K provides 0.5 A additional continuous current capacity. For circuits operating near the 9 A threshold, the main part offers additional thermal margin and reliability headroom.
Q: Are the physical dimension differences significant for PCB layout?
A: The 1110-100K-RC is 0.030" larger in diameter and 0.010" taller than the DC630R-103K. PCB footprints must accommodate these dimensions. Verify clearance with adjacent components and through-hole spacing before substitution.
Q: Do both parts meet the same compliance standards?
A: Yes. Both the DC630R-103K and 1110-100K-RC are ROHS3 compliant, REACH unaffected, and carry EAR99 ECCN classification.
Q: What is the inductance frequency test difference between these parts?
A: The DC630R-103K is tested at 10 kHz while the 1110-100K-RC is tested at 1 kHz. Both maintain the specified 10 µH inductance value within ±10% tolerance at their respective test frequencies.
Q: Can I use the 1110-100K-RC in a -55°C to 125°C temperature range application?
A: No. The 1110-100K-RC is rated only to 105°C maximum. Applications requiring operation above 105°C must use the DC630R-103K.
